## Authentication

When reviewing the Tidewheel calendar sync conflict resolver, note that all reconciliation calls hit the internal Chronoback service and require a service credential, not a user token. The test suite expects this credential in `CHRONOBACK_KEY`; the fixtures will fail silently without it. For local review runs, use the key below.

API key for kajeg-tajop: qvz3-w1m

## Bulk edits: Gatehouse admin table

Scope: bulk row edits in the Gatehouse admin console. Never run bulk updates over 5,000 rows without a dry-run export. Steps: snapshot the table via the Quarry tool, apply the edit in staged batches of 500, verify row counts after each batch, then release the advisory lock. If a batch fails mid-write, halt; do not retry blindly — restore from the snapshot first. Audit log entries are mandatory for every batch. Full procedure, flags, and rollback commands are documented here.

operations page: https://confluence.lumicsys.internal/projects/display/projects/display

Ticket: Vault locked on firmware channel deploy

While reviewing the Stonewick firmware-channel release branch, I found the signing vault sealed itself after the migration script retried authentication too many times. Please verify the retry fix in commit review before we re-seal. To unseal and test locally, use the recovery passphrase provided immediately below.

strongbox words: ulamir-ulaix

Step 4: Timezone normalization in exports

Heads up, reviewer: the Quillbarrow report exporter used to render timestamps in server-local time, which broke for anyone outside our Veldshore region. This step moves everything to UTC at the storage layer, with per-user conversion at render time. Please check that the CSV and PDF paths both call the new formatter — the old helper is deprecated but not removed yet. The exporter ships with these defaults:

service settings:
[sorys]
port = 8000
team = eliius
host = sorys.novacstack.example
region = south-3
access_code = ac_f66665
timeout_ms = 250